Enhancing Operational Efficiency Through Process Optimization

Process optimization is the cornerstone of any successful efficiency initiative. It involves a detailed analysis of current workflows to identify areas of waste, redundancy, and inefficiency. This can range from streamlining administrative tasks to re-engineering core business processes. A critical element of this process is mapping the entire workflow, visualizing each step and identifying potential roadblocks. Many organizations utilize techniques like Lean methodology and Six Sigma to systematically eliminate waste and improve quality. Implementing key performance indicators (KPIs) at each stage of the process allows for continuous monitoring and measurement of progress. Regular review and adjustment are also essential, as business environments are constantly evolving, and processes need to remain adaptable.

The Role of Technology in Process Improvement

Technology plays a pivotal role in modern process optimization. Automation tools, for instance, can handle repetitive tasks with greater speed and accuracy than human employees, freeing up valuable time for more strategic initiatives. Cloud computing provides scalable and cost-effective solutions for data storage and processing, enabling businesses to access information from anywhere at any time. Furthermore, data analytics tools can provide valuable insights into process performance, revealing patterns and trends that might otherwise go unnoticed. Artificial intelligence (AI) and machine learning (ML) are also gaining traction, offering advanced capabilities for predictive analytics and automated decision-making. Investing in the right technology is crucial, but it must be aligned with the overall business strategy and accompanied by appropriate training and support for employees.

Process Area Traditional Method Optimized Method Potential Efficiency Gain
Invoice Processing Manual data entry, paper-based approvals Automated data capture, digital workflow 40-60% reduction in processing time
Customer Support Phone-based support, lengthy wait times Chatbots, self-service portals, omnichannel support 20-30% reduction in support costs
Inventory Management Spreadsheet tracking, manual ordering Real-time inventory tracking, automated reordering 15-25% reduction in inventory holding costs
Employee Onboarding Paper-based forms, manual training Digital onboarding portals, online training modules 30-50% reduction in onboarding time

The table above illustrates just a few examples of how process optimization, enabled by technology, can significantly improve operational efficiency. The key is to identify the areas where the greatest gains can be achieved and prioritize investment accordingly. Implementing changes incrementally and monitoring the results is essential for successful optimization.

Leveraging Cloud Solutions for Scalability and Flexibility

Cloud computing has revolutionized the way businesses operate, offering unparalleled scalability, flexibility, and cost savings. Migrating to the cloud allows organizations to access computing resources on demand, eliminating the need for expensive on-premise infrastructure. This is particularly beneficial for businesses with fluctuating workloads or those experiencing rapid growth. Cloud solutions also offer enhanced security features, data backup and disaster recovery capabilities, and seamless collaboration tools. Choosing the right cloud provider and deployment model – public, private, or hybrid – is crucial, depending on the organization's specific requirements. It's also important to consider data privacy regulations and ensure compliance with relevant industry standards. A carefully planned cloud migration strategy is essential for minimizing disruption and maximizing the benefits of this technology.

Security Considerations in Cloud Adoption

While cloud solutions offer numerous advantages, security remains a top concern for many businesses. It’s vital to choose a cloud provider with robust security measures in place, including data encryption, access controls, and intrusion detection systems. Regular security audits and vulnerability assessments are also essential. Organizations should also implement their own security policies and procedures to protect sensitive data. Employee training on security best practices is crucial, as human error is often a major cause of security breaches. Furthermore, data sovereignty regulations may require organizations to store data in specific geographic locations, adding another layer of complexity to cloud adoption. Thorough due diligence and a proactive security approach are paramount for mitigating risks and ensuring data protection in the cloud.

Implementing Agile Methodologies for Faster Time-to-Market

In today’s fast-paced business environment, the ability to respond quickly to changing market demands is critical. Agile methodologies provide a framework for developing and delivering products and services iteratively and incrementally. This approach emphasizes collaboration, customer feedback, and continuous improvement. Unlike traditional “waterfall” methodologies, which follow a rigid sequential process, Agile allows for flexibility and adaptation throughout the development lifecycle. Common Agile frameworks include Scrum, Kanban, and Lean Startup. Implementing Agile requires a cultural shift within the organization, empowering teams to self-organize and make decisions autonomously. It also necessitates a strong focus on communication and collaboration between developers, stakeholders, and customers. Successful Agile implementation can lead to faster time-to-market, increased customer satisfaction, and improved product quality.

The Benefits of Cross-Functional Teams in Agile

A cornerstone of Agile methodology is the formation of cross-functional teams. These teams comprise individuals with diverse skill sets – developers, designers, testers, and business analysts – all working collaboratively towards a common goal. The benefits of cross-functional teams are numerous. They foster better communication, reduce handoffs, and accelerate decision-making. Each team member brings a unique perspective, leading to more innovative and well-rounded solutions. By breaking down silos and encouraging collaboration, cross-functional teams can quickly adapt to changing requirements and deliver value to customers more efficiently. Furthermore, they promote a sense of ownership and accountability among team members, fostering a more engaged and motivated workforce.

  1. Sprint Planning: Define the goals and tasks for the upcoming sprint.
  2. Daily Scrum: Conduct a brief daily meeting to discuss progress, obstacles, and plans.
  3. Sprint Review: Demonstrate the completed work to stakeholders and gather feedback.
  4. Sprint Retrospective: Reflect on the sprint and identify areas for improvement.

Following these steps, central to the Scrum framework, helps teams to consistently improve their processes and deliver high-quality results. The iterative nature of Agile allows for continuous learning and adaptation, ensuring that projects remain aligned with evolving business needs.

Data Analytics and Business Intelligence for Informed Decision-Making

In the age of big data, leveraging data analytics and business intelligence (BI) is essential for making informed decisions and driving operational efficiency. By collecting, analyzing, and interpreting data, organizations can gain valuable insights into their processes, customers, and market trends. Data analytics can identify patterns, predict future outcomes, and optimize performance. BI tools provide visual dashboards and reports that make it easier to understand complex data and communicate insights to stakeholders. Investing in the right data analytics infrastructure and expertise is crucial, but it's equally important to establish clear data governance policies and ensure data quality. Organizations must also comply with data privacy regulations and protect sensitive information. Effective data analytics can empower businesses to identify bottlenecks, optimize resource allocation, and make data-driven decisions that improve profitability and competitiveness.

The integration of data analytics isn't simply about implementing new tools; it's about fostering a data-driven culture throughout the organization. This requires training employees on how to interpret data and use insights to improve their work. It also involves breaking down data silos and ensuring that data is accessible to those who need it. The ultimate goal is to create a learning organization that continuously improves based on data-driven insights. Future Trends in Operational Efficiency and Technology Integration

The landscape of operational efficiency is continually evolving, driven by advancements in technology and changing business needs. One emerging trend is the increasing adoption of robotic process automation (RPA), which uses software robots to automate repetitive tasks. Another is the rise of intelligent automation, which combines RPA with AI and ML to automate more complex processes. Edge computing, which brings computation and data storage closer to the source of data, is also gaining traction, enabling faster processing and reduced latency. Furthermore, the integration of sustainability into operational efficiency initiatives is becoming increasingly important, as businesses seek to reduce their environmental impact and enhance their corporate social responsibility. Organizations that embrace these emerging trends will be well-positioned to achieve sustainable competitive advantage in the years to come.
